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doğan on Wednesday accused the West of turning a blind eye to the suffering of the civilian population in the Gaza Strip.

Gaza had been razed, he said, during a visit of German President Frank-Walter Steinmeier to Ankara.

“Our German friends must see this tragic situation. The entire West stands by Israel,” Mr Erdoğan said.

The Turkish president also once again sharply criticised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u and accused him of endangering the entire Middle East to ensure his political survival.

However, he emphasised that Turkey was making efforts to secure the release of the hostages abducted from Israel to the Gaza Strip.

Mr Erdoğan called for restrictions on arms exports to Turkey to be lifted completely.

He also expressed concern about rising racism in Germany.
